ELECTRICAL CHARACTERISTICS (AC SPECIFICATIONS)
(1)
DAC5686
www.ti.com ............................................................................................................................................................ SLWS147F – APRIL 2003 – REVISED JUNE 2009
over operating free-air temperature range, AVDD = 3.3 V, CLKVDD = 3.3 V, PLLVDD = 0 V, IOVDD = 3.3 V, DVDD = 1.8 V,
IOUTFS = 20 mA, external clock mode, differential transformer-coupled output, 50-Ω doubly terminated load (unless otherwise
noted)
PARAMETER
TEST CONDITIONS
MIN
TYP
MAX
UNIT
Analog Output
fCLK
Maximum output update rate
500
MSPS
ts(DAC)
Output settling time to 0.1%
Mid-scale transition
12
ns
tpd
Output propagation delay
2.5
ns
tr(IOUT)
(2)
Output rise time 10% to 90%
2.5
ns
tf(IOUT)
(2)
Output fall time 90% to 10%
2.5
ns
